Method
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Cut the top off the garlic bulb, drizzle with 1 tablespoon olive oil, wrap in foil, and roast for 35–40 minutes until soft.
- Allow garlic to cool slightly, then squeeze cloves into a small bowl and mash into a paste.
- Roll out pizza dough on a lightly floured surface and transfer to a parchment-lined baking sheet or pizza stone.
- Spread mashed roasted garlic evenly over the dough, leaving a small border for the crust.
- Drizzle remaining olive oil over the garlic layer.
- Sprinkle mozzarella, Parmesan, and provolone cheeses evenly over the pizza.
- Add fresh thyme, rosemary, salt, and pepper to taste.
- Bake for 15–20 minutes until cheese is melted and crust is golden.
- Remove pizza from oven and let cool 2–3 minutes.
- Garnish with fresh basil leaves and optional toppings before slicing and serving.
Notes
Optional: drizzle with balsamic glaze or chili flakes for extra flavor. Can use store-bought dough for faster preparation.
